Your role
As Senior Analyst, Product Management, Threat Intelligence Solutions, you will support our intelligence-driven security products across LAC, including go-to-market execution, revenue growth and monitoring, and product adoption, while collaborating with internal and external teams to drive innovation.
Key Responsibilities
- Support Regional Execution—Manage the performance of Threat Intelligence solutions across LAC, overseeing revenue performance, creating analyses, reports, and dashboards to track trends, and identifying opportunities.
- Support Revenue and Product Adoption—Manage, support, and maintain a strong pipeline of opportunities, ensuring transparency and progress tracking. Own the execution of benchmarking analysis to support sales.
- Provide Insights & Product Improvement—Provide insights and recommendations for continuous improvement and maintain accurate product documentation; engage with clients to gather feedback, address inquiries, and refine product strategy.
- Customer Engagement & Advocacy – Build and maintain client relationships, ensuring seamless onboarding, training, and continuous value delivery.
- Cyber Threat Intelligence Thought Leadership – Provide competitive analysis to identify industry trends, customer needs, and growth opportunities. Leverage insights to guide product decisions. Contribute to the firm's intellectual capital.
- Cross-functional support – Collaborate across diverse functional teams (e.g., sales, product, customer success) to support product enhancement and engagement, provide cross-training, and ensure strategic alignment.
What We're Looking For
- Strategic & Analytical Mindset – Strong business case development, financial acumen, and ability to translate data into insights. Plan, organize, and structure own work to address client problems, synthesize analyses into relevant findings, and create impactful storylines
- Strong Communicator & Collaborator – Ability to work cross-functionally, influence stakeholders, and drive impact in a fast-moving environment.
- Threat Intelligence Knowledge (desirable) – Understanding of cyber risk management, information security, and threat intelligence solutions.
- Payments & Financial Sector Experience (desirable) – Industry knowledge and experience with financial institutions, payment networks, or fintechs.
- Product Management (desirable)– Background in product management, go-to-market strategy, and customer-driven innovation.
- Multilingual Proficiency – Fluency in English (Portuguese is a plus).
- Undergraduate degree and work experience in cybersecurity, product management, consulting, corporate strategy, or business intelligence (MBA or master's degree with relevant specialization preferred)
